Prior Labs logo

Growth · Guía de entrevista Software Engineer

Candidatura vía Ashby

Cómo aprobar la entrevista Prior Labs Software Engineer en 2026

El ADN de Prior Labs (TL;DR)

Prior Labs seeks candidates who demonstrate strong problem-solving skills, deep technical understanding of ML infrastructure challenges, and a user-centric approach to building developer tools. They value adaptability and the ability to thrive in a fast-paced, evolving AI landscape.En español:Prior Labs busca candidatos que demuestren sólidas habilidades de resolución de problemas, un profundo conocimiento técnico de los desafíos de la infraestructura de ML y un enfoque centrado en el usuario para la creación de herramientas para desarrolladores. Valoran la adaptabilidad y la capacidad de prosperar en un panorama de IA en rápida evolución.

Inglés original + traducción en tu idioma

Las entrevistas tech y de multinacionales se realizan más a menudo en inglés. Para sectores como lujo, finanzas o pharma, el idioma de trabajo puede ser el local. Mostramos cada pregunta primero en inglés — con una traducción debajo — para que puedas preparar en el idioma que use tu entrevistador.

El loop de entrevista Prior Labs

Tu loop comprende típicamente 5 rondas.

  1. 1

    Ronda 1

    Recruiter Screen
    Motivation, role fit, logistics.
  2. 2

    Ronda 2

    Coding Screen
    LeetCode-medium algorithmic problems under time pressure.
  3. 3

    Ronda 3

    System Design
    Distributed systems, trade-offs at scale, architecture under constraints.
  4. 4

    Ronda 4

    Onsite Coding
    LeetCode-hard, debugging, code clarity, edge cases.
  5. 5

    Ronda 5

    Behavioral / Leadership
    Past evidence of ownership, influence, resolving conflict.

Zona de peligro: por qué fallan los candidatos

De nuestra base de feedback de entrevistas Prior Labs, evita estas trampas:

  • Giving a generic answer not specific to Prior Labs or the SaaS industry.En español:Dar una respuesta genérica no específica para Prior Labs o la industria SaaS.
  • Lack of clear status tracking for the export job.En español:Falta de seguimiento claro del estado para el trabajo de exportación.
  • Blaming the other party without acknowledging their perspective.En español:Culpar a la otra parte sin reconocer su perspectiva.
  • Not explaining the steps taken to resolve the conflict or the final resolution.En español:No explicar los pasos seguidos para resolver el conflicto ni la resolución final.

Ponte a prueba: preguntas reales de Prior Labs

Tres prompts reales extraídos de nuestra base.

Tipo · Motivation

Why are you interested in joining Prior Labs, a SaaS company focused on growth, and what aspects of our mission resonate with you?En español:¿Por qué te interesa unirte a Prior Labs, una empresa SaaS centrada en el crecimiento, y qué aspectos de nuestra misión resuenan contigo?

Tipo · Debugging

A user reports that a critical dashboard in our SaaS app is showing incorrect data intermittently. Here's a simplified version of the data fetching and rendering code. Debug and fix the issue.En español:Un usuario informa que un panel crítico en nuestra aplicación SaaS muestra datos incorrectos de forma intermitente. Aquí tienes una versión simplificada del código de obtención y renderizado de datos. Depura y corrige el problema.

Tipo · Algorithm

Given a list of user actions (action_type, timestamp, user_id) and a definition of 'session' (e.g., actions within 30 minutes of each other by the same user), write a function to group actions into sessions. Assume the input list is sorted by user_id then timestamp.En español:Dada una lista de acciones de usuario (tipo_accion, timestamp, id_usuario) y una definición de 'sesión' (por ejemplo, acciones dentro de los 30 minutos posteriores entre sí por el mismo usuario), escribe una función para agrupar acciones en sesiones. Supón que la lista de entrada está ordenada por id_usuario y luego por timestamp.

+ muchas más preguntas, señales y ejemplos comentados

Regístrate para desbloquear la rúbrica JobMentis

Desbloquear la rúbrica →

Banco de preguntas Prior Labs

Una muestra de nuestra base, agrupada por ronda. Regístrate para la colección completa.

9 preguntas mostradas de 18

1

Recruiter Screen

1
  1. 1

    Tipo · Motivation

    Why are you interested in joining Prior Labs, a SaaS company focused on growth, and what aspects of our mission resonate with you?En español:¿Por qué te interesa unirte a Prior Labs, una empresa SaaS centrada en el crecimiento, y qué aspectos de nuestra misión resuenan contigo?
2

Coding Screen

3
  1. 2

    Tipo · Algorithm

    Given a stream of user events (event_type, timestamp, user_id) for our SaaS product, design a function to calculate the rolling 7-day active users. Assume the stream can be very large.En español:Dado un flujo de eventos de usuario (tipo_evento, timestamp, id_usuario) para nuestro producto SaaS, diseña una función para calcular los usuarios activos diarios de los últimos 7 días. Supón que el flujo puede ser muy grande.
  2. 3

    Tipo · Data Structure

    Implement a Least Recently Used (LRU) cache for storing user session data. The cache has a fixed capacity. When the cache is full and a new item is added, the least recently used item should be evicted.En español:Implementa una caché LRU (Least Recently Used) para almacenar datos de sesión de usuario. La caché tiene una capacidad fija. Cuando la caché está llena y se agrega un nuevo elemento, el elemento menos utilizado recientemente debe ser eliminado.
  3. + 1 preguntas más en esta ronda (regístrate para desbloquear)
3

System Design

3
  1. 4

    Tipo · API Design

    Design the API for a feature that allows users to export their data from our SaaS platform. Consider different data formats, potential large file sizes, and asynchronous processing.En español:Diseña la API para una función que permita a los usuarios exportar sus datos de nuestra plataforma SaaS. Considera diferentes formatos de datos, posibles tamaños de archivo grandes y procesamiento asíncrono.
  2. 5

    Tipo · Scalability

    How would you design a system to handle a sudden surge in user sign-ups and activity, like during a marketing campaign? Focus on the backend services and databases.En español:¿Cómo diseñarías un sistema para manejar un aumento repentino en las inscripciones y la actividad de los usuarios, como durante una campaña de marketing? Enfócate en los servicios backend y las bases de datos.
  3. + 1 preguntas más en esta ronda (regístrate para desbloquear)
4

Onsite Coding

3
  1. 6

    Tipo · Algorithm

    Given a list of user actions (action_type, timestamp, user_id) and a definition of 'session' (e.g., actions within 30 minutes of each other by the same user), write a function to group actions into sessions. Assume the input list is sorted by user_id then timestamp.En español:Dada una lista de acciones de usuario (tipo_accion, timestamp, id_usuario) y una definición de 'sesión' (por ejemplo, acciones dentro de los 30 minutos posteriores entre sí por el mismo usuario), escribe una función para agrupar acciones en sesiones. Supón que la lista de entrada está ordenada por id_usuario y luego por timestamp.
  2. 7

    Tipo · Debugging

    A user reports that a critical dashboard in our SaaS app is showing incorrect data intermittently. Here's a simplified version of the data fetching and rendering code. Debug and fix the issue.En español:Un usuario informa que un panel crítico en nuestra aplicación SaaS muestra datos incorrectos de forma intermitente. Aquí tienes una versión simplificada del código de obtención y renderizado de datos. Depura y corrige el problema.
  3. + 1 preguntas más en esta ronda (regístrate para desbloquear)
5

Behavioral / Leadership

8
  1. 8

    Tipo · Conflict Resolution

    Tell me about a time you had a significant disagreement with an engineer or designer about a product decision. How did you approach the situation, and what was the outcome?En español:Háblame de una ocasión en la que tuviste un desacuerdo importante con un ingeniero o diseñador sobre una decisión de producto. ¿Cómo abordaste la situación y cuál fue el resultado?
  2. 9

    Tipo · Ownership

    Tell me about a time you took ownership of a challenging technical problem that wasn't strictly within your job description. What was the situation, what did you do, and what was the outcome?En español:Háblame de una ocasión en la que asumiste la responsabilidad de un problema técnico desafiante que no estaba estrictamente dentro de tu descripción de puesto. ¿Cuál fue la situación, qué hiciste y cuál fue el resultado?
  3. + 6 preguntas más en esta ronda (regístrate para desbloquear)

Desbloquea el banco completo Prior Labs

Registro gratuito, sin tarjeta. Obtienes todas las preguntas + el framework, las señales de evaluación y la respuesta modelo de cada una.

Desbloquear todas las preguntas →

Rutas de entrevista en Prior Labs

Cómo se traduce el ADN de Prior Labs entre funciones. Elige tu rol.

Compara Prior Labs con empleadores similares

Mismo ADN, exigencias distintas. Explora las empresas más cercanas en nuestra base de datos y ve cómo difieren sus loops.

Practica la entrevista Prior Labs de principio a fin

FAQ